PrettyLittleThing launches NFT with Bored Ape Yacht Club

Camilla Rydzek
09 December 2021

Fast-fashion brand PrettyLittleThing has created an "ape" NFT in collaboration with Bored Ape Yacht Club (BAYC).

PrettyLittleThing stated on its social media that it had "aped", showing a picture of the new NFT ape, which is wearing a black shirt that spells the brand name and also features the brand's signature unicorn branding in the background.

Instagram's BAYC account responded to the post saying "Welcome a bored!".

The Bored Ape Yacht Club is a limited NFT collection of 10,000 "apes" that were generated by a computer by merging individual attributes such as background colour, mouth-shape that were designed by artists to create a unique composition.

The Bored Ape Yacht Club is a special NFT community because it allows those who buy one of the apes ownership of its IP. That means a likeness of the ape can be licensed to other businesses creating a recurring income stream for the owner.

The BAYC club also says that by buying an NFT you gain "membership to a swamp club for apes".

The BAYC has previously collaborated with sportswear brand Adidas for a distinct ape, continuing its expansion into the "Adi-verse".
